Yes. In split-level homes, paint lines are visible from multiple floors, so precision is critical. We sand and dust every surface first so our tape seals completely flat. Then, we seal the tape edge before applying your wall color so paint never bleeds under it. Removing the tape while the paint is still wet gives you a razor-sharp, crisp line every time.

Yes. Lead-paint rules apply to any house built before 1978, so a 1968 split-level is covered while a 1985 build sits outside them. The threshold is work disturbing more than six square feet of painted surface inside, or twenty outside. We confirm your build year at the in-home estimate and follow lead-safe practice wherever the rule applies. LX Pro Home is an EPA Lead-Safe Certified.
